1 mo ago, Physical therapist was manipulating left scafoid on wristWrist pain and noticed thumb twitch almost from wristWrist pain to base of thumb. I had not noticed it before. Twitch has become more and more persistent and has kept me awake. No pain, no loss of strength or dexterity--gives a tremorEssential tremor Familial tremor Hand tremor Tremor when holding something loosely like a newspaper. In previous 8-12 mos--did lot of wristWrist pain strengthening/extensor exercises, switched to left hand mouse because right wrist was more sore. Something the PT did? Benign Fasciculation Syndrome? Really becoming bothersome at night. Treatment? Duration?
You should get a neurologist's opinion about nerve conduction study. Since you do not have any weakness, but get tremors while holding objects, the nerve supplying the muscles of the thumb is getting irritated somewhere around the wrist. Could happen in inflammatory conditions, like the tendinitis.
This does not look like benign fasciculation syndrome. Do you have fasciculation at any other site ?
